From a05d64efc16e3a6c9390a91c5ed2624f38b181dc Mon Sep 17 00:00:00 2001 From: Tiago Rodrigues Date: Wed, 13 Mar 2024 18:35:13 +0000 Subject: [PATCH] Enable update balance for interest --- .../create-or-update-activity-dialog.component.ts | 9 +++++++-- 1 file changed, 7 insertions(+), 2 deletions(-) diff --git a/apps/client/src/app/pages/portfolio/activities/create-or-update-activity-dialog/create-or-update-activity-dialog.component.ts b/apps/client/src/app/pages/portfolio/activities/create-or-update-activity-dialog/create-or-update-activity-dialog.component.ts index 34da992fe..53defc3a5 100644 --- a/apps/client/src/app/pages/portfolio/activities/create-or-update-activity-dialog/create-or-update-activity-dialog.component.ts +++ b/apps/client/src/app/pages/portfolio/activities/create-or-update-activity-dialog/create-or-update-activity-dialog.component.ts @@ -374,8 +374,13 @@ export class CreateOrUpdateActivityDialog implements OnDestroy { this.activityForm.controls['unitPriceInCustomCurrency'].setValue(0); } - this.activityForm.controls['updateAccountBalance'].disable(); - this.activityForm.controls['updateAccountBalance'].setValue(false); + if (type === 'INTEREST') { + this.activityForm.controls['updateAccountBalance'].enable(); + + }else { + this.activityForm.controls['updateAccountBalance'].disable(); + this.activityForm.controls['updateAccountBalance'].setValue(false); + } } else { this.activityForm.controls['accountId'].setValidators( Validators.required